Quote:Asuming its fabricated from mild steel then the best finish will be to get it hot dip galvanized. This can be left as is or have it powder coated or treat with a proper primer for galv metal then finish paint with oilbased paint.
Thats a very tight radius for the angle at the front of the seat, may be better to carry the flat of the back along the seat and weld to a 40x3 flat to make the angle.
